From summer 2026, all our HAF schemes are booked via a centralised booking system – instead of booking directly with each provider, all bookings will now be made through the Eequ online platform. As part of the booking process, you will be asked to provide information about your child, including any medical or additional needs, to help providers offer the best possible support.
All holiday sessions have spaces available to both HAF eligible and parent paid for tickets if you are not HAF eligible and include lunch or appropriate meal.

The Holiday Activities and Food (HAF) Programme is funded by the Department for Education to provide free engaging activities and nutritious meals to children from reception to year 11 (inclusive) who receive benefit-related free school meals (FSM). Hampshire County Council delivers HAF through the connect4communities programme in areas of Hampshire serviced by HCC (this excludes the unitary authorities of Portsmouth and Southampton) during the Easter, summer, winter, and February half term school holidays.
